Canoeing-New Zealand win gold in women's kayak double 500m final at Paris Olympics
PARIS : New Zealand won Olympic gold in the women's kayak double 500m at the Vaires-sur-Marne Nautical Stadium on Friday.

PARIS :New Zealand paddler Lisa Carrington's gold rush continued at the Vaires-sur-Marne Nautical Stadium on Friday when she secured a seventh Olympic gold medal and her second of the Paris Games, winning the women's 500m kayak double race with Alicia Hoskin.
